pubmed-article:11309827pubmed:abstractTextAlterations of blood rheology are assumed to substantially contribute to the pathogenesis of diabetic retinopathy. Membrane differential filtration (MDF) is an extracorporeal treatment which is able to optimize rheological parameters by eliminating high molecular weight proteins and lipoproteins from the blood. The present study was designed to investigate the effects of repetitive MDF on visual function in diabetic retinopathy.lld:pubmed
